ES 335 Lee Ritenour with VIDEO

The Gibson Custom Shop made this beautiful ES 335 together with Lee Ritenour in 2008. Altogether there were 100 unsigned and 50 personally selected and signed versions of Lees original 1961 guitar made :
This one is the very first, with the SERIAL LR001.

It comes from a collection and there was a repair carried out a the neck by the Gibson Custom Shop. It was not a breakthrough and the repair was done superb, so no marks are left to see (without black light). Since that is not an unusual repair with an ES, some say that the resonance is even improved-  in this case we definitly have a great sounding instrument with great sustain.

The one piece magohany neck is made according to Lees request: it is thin and more tapered. 

The super thin nitro coating is tastefully aged. A stunning guitar, no wonder Lee selected this one as number one.
